TechRadar have posted their review:

HTC Desire HD review from TechRadar UK's expert reviews of Mobile phones

HTC Desire HD - 4.5 out of 5
HTC Desire - 5 out of 5

Make of that what you will! Very, very good review. Very detailed and thorough and fair and the review is mostly positive apart from one main problem - the battery!

For
Super-slick UI
Great browsing experience
Dolby Mobile and SRS virtual surround sound
Decent e-book reader
Very easy to connect contacts

Against
Poor battery life
No OLED screen
Suspect build quality
Video player needs overhauling
HTCSense.com connectivity still has bugs

OK heres my 2 cents - coming straight from the Desire....

The HD is only slightly bigger but the screen size enables me to use any of the keyboards with ease compared to the D due to my fat flat ended fingers! Awesome - I can send a message that people can understand lol.

The DHD is quicker. Easily quicker. Although it seems to take a bit longer to load up pics when attaching to an email.

I backed up my Desire, took the card out and put it into the HD. I downloaded MyBackUp as this is what I used on the D. Restored all of my settings, bookmarks and apps. Reinstalled all of the apps from my D to HD. Took 2/3 minutes. Unfortunately is didnt ask to do them all in one go so annoyingly had to tap each one to start the install. Not a major problem tho.

I then copied the apps from the card that came with the HD to the one I had all of my music and settings on. First I deleted the D ones - such as userquide pdfs and data settings etc.
